Day 3: Hanoi - Mu Cang Chai
From the capital, the long drive transitions from the bustling urban sprawl and plains of the Red River Delta into the provincial hubs of the midlands before the landscape ascends into the mountains. En-route stop for a local style lunch at a delightful lodge.
From here, the road is scenic, passing rice valleys, rice terraces and various types of tropical plantations before heading to Mu Cang Chai through the steep Khau Pha pass, marking the beginning of the ‘Photographer's Road’.
On arrival check into the Garrya Mu Cang Chai, a creatively designed lodge offers panoramic views of the surrounding rice terraces. The location is unique, encompassing a small hill. As a Banyan Group brand, it blends "beauty in simplicity" ethos with a focus on design sustainability, through natural materials as well as the employment of locals.
Rest of the afternoon, rest at leisure at The Garrya.Day 4: Mu Cang Chai
After breakfast at the hotel, head to La Pan Tan village located at over 1250 m altitude and inhabited by Hmong hill tribe group who built endless rice terraces over 700 hectares carved over centuries
Begins with a 5 km trek to Mam Xoi Hill, where centuries-old rice terraces remain meticulously carved into the mountainside. Following the ridges of the valley, the route leads to a traditional Hmong village for insight into a way of local life. The Hmong population in Vietnam is estimated to be approximately 1.45 million people, making them the fourth-largest hill tribe group in the country.
Many residents in this area continue to wear hand-dyed indigo clothing with colorful head scarves and reside in classic wooden cottages, maintaining a lifestyle deeply connected to the seasonal rhythms of the land.
Return to the hotel in the early afternoon. Rest of the day and evening at leisure.Day 5: Kim Noi Village
After breakfast, head to the Kim Noi village located high in the mountains, on the way you will follow parts of the road of the Photographer's Road and see countless rice terraces. Upon arrival in Kim Noi, start to walk downhill through majestic rice terraces, enjoy some of the best views of Mu Cang Chai with a winding road going through multiple viewpoints and offering incredible views on the area.
Halfway through the trek, the landscape starts to change with more trees and slightly less rice terraces, continuing to walk downhill passing several small waterfalls until reaching a small Hmong village. The last kilometer of the trek is again on a concrete path passing a small village and going downhill for one last time through beautiful rice terraces.
Upon reaching the main road, continue on a 15 minutes steep walk uphill to reach a local Hmong house offering an authentic cultural encounter. Spend some time understanding the local culture, get to know the specificities of local architecture, listen to traditional Hmong music and participate in a batik workshop with a local Hmong woman.
Return to the hotel in the mid-afternoon. Rest of the day and evening at leisure.Day 6: Head to Sapa
Following along breakfast, head to Sapa i at around 9am along winding roads through landscapes covered by lush forests and more terraced rice fields scattered with traditional houses back to the bustling urban sprawl and plains of the Red River Delta.

Continue by road to Hoi An, passing rolling hills and a patchwork of vibrant green rice paddies along the way. Your base for the next two nights will be the Anantara Hoi An Resort. Hoi An is a UNESCO World Heritage site and this wonderfully authentic city should be explored on foot. Amble down silk lantern draped streets, lined with traditional Japanese houses and Chinese teahouses. Along with your private guide, spend a day exploring the extensive ruins of My Son. Meander through this cluster of abandoned Hindu temples and stop and take in the sheer beauty of the area, encased by lush foliage and rolling hills.
